Upgrade Your Home Comfort With The New Yorker CG30-FNGH (CG 30 DNI-G2) 62,000 BTU Cast-Iron Hot Water Gas Boiler
Looking for dependable whole‑home heat with easy service? The New Yorker CG30 is a compact,
cast‑iron, chimney‑vented hot water boiler with straightforward controls and proven durability—great for baseboard and radiator systems in small to mid‑size homes. An integrated control with a fuel‑saving thermal purge routine helps trim standby losses, while electronic ignition fires only when there’s a call for heat.
- Brand: New Yorker
- MPN: CG30‑FNGH
- Type: Gas‑Fired, Non‑Condensing Hot Water Boiler (Cast Iron, Category I, Chimney Vent)
- Fuel: Natural Gas (LP conversion kit available on select packages)
- Input: 62,000 BTU/h
- DOE Heating Capacity: 52,000 BTU/h
- Net IBR (Water): 45,000 BTU/h
- AFUE: 82.6%
- Ignition: Electronic (intermittent); step‑opening gas valve for smooth starts
- Venting: Category I, draft‑hood; 4" flue to a lined masonry or listed metal chimney (typical minimum 4" × 15 ft)
- Water Connections: 1‑1/4" NPT supply & return
- Gas Inlet: 1/2" NPT
- Electrical: 120V, 60 Hz, 1‑phase
- Dimensions (W × D × H): ~14" × 32" × 40"
- Included: Integrated boiler control with thermal purge, factory vent damper; many packages include a Taco 007 circulator
- Warranty: Limited lifetime heat exchanger (residential); 1‑year parts (see terms)
Reliable Cast Iron Construction
A heavy‑duty cast‑iron heat exchanger and metal section connectors deliver long service life and consistent heat transfer—ideal for hydronic systems that run for decades.
Fuel‑Saving Integrated Control
The user‑friendly control includes an energy‑saving thermal purge that circulates residual warm water before firing the burner, helping reduce fuel use and chimney losses.
Right‑Sized For Typical Homes
With a Net IBR of about 45,000 BTU/h, the CG30 is a solid match for many smaller homes and well‑insulated spaces when properly sized to your radiation and heat loss.
Simple, Code‑Compliant Venting
This Category I natural‑draft boiler connects to a properly sized, lined chimney with a standard 4‑inch flue. That makes replacements straightforward in homes with existing chimneys.
Installer‑Friendly Layout
Clear front/side access, 1‑1/4" supply/return tappings, and included vent damper simplify piping and annual service. Many packages ship with a familiar Taco 007 circulator to speed up installs.
